This repo reproduces the query planner regression observed in Larkspur 3.8, where certain correlated subqueries pick a nested-loop join regardless of cardinality estimates. The harness replays captured query traces against two planner builds and diffs the chosen plans. Before running anything, copy env.example to .env and set TRACE_DIR to the directory holding the anonymized traces; they are large, so keep them off the repo volume. The trace archive server requires authentication, and its access credential belongs on the very next line:

vault entry, tawig-yahog: COURIER_KEY3=8b4

When reviewing the Quillbase export path, note that spreadsheet generation buffers entire worksheets in memory before streaming. Exports above roughly 200k rows can exceed the pod's memory limit, which historically caused OOM kills rather than data leaks, but the crash logs may include row fragments. Memory ceilings, redaction behavior, and the audit trail for large exports are described on the internal exports page.

wiki page, bagef-yajof: https://sentry.sivrelcloud.corp/board

Subject: Validator plugin system — v2.3 rollout notes

Hi all,

The pluggable validator framework in Cormorant ships tonight. Third-party validators now register through the manifest loader rather than the legacy hook table, so any plugin still using the old entry point will be silently skipped — please audit before upgrading. We've added a compatibility warning in the startup log, but it's easy to miss. Rollback instructions live on the Cormorant wiki. For audit purposes, the exact build token for this release is recorded below.

build token for tajeg-bajep: htk14_409ba9df6b8acb

Ticket: GRAPHVIZ-412 — Vault locked us out again. Hey, the credentials vault for Tanglemap (our dependency graph visualizer) auto-locked after the failed deploy on Thursday, and now the render workers can't pull the graph database creds. Classic. Since you're cutting the release this week, you'll need to unlock it before the pipeline runs, otherwise the visualizer builds will all fail at the fetch step. The unlock flow asks for the vault recovery passphrase, which I've pasted right below for you.

strongbox words: kasok-rusvan-queneth-holok